‘Error Pileup’ Enabled Chinese Infiltration at Microsoft

In 2023, the cyber assault orchestrated by Chinese hacking collective Storm-0558 against Microsoft was deemed a critical security breach by the American Cyber Safety Review Board (CSRB). The CSRB’s investigation underscored a litany of vulnerabilities that facilitated the infiltration, ultimately pointing to systemic lapses in security protocols. Microsoft, renowned as the global leader in cybersecurity solutions with an annual revenue surpassing the $20 billion mark, found itself at the mercy of sophisticated threat actors who exploited inadequacies within its defenses.

The CSRB’s detailed analysis painted a troubling picture, revealing a complex web of oversights within Microsoft’s security infrastructure. These oversights not only enabled unauthorized access but also highlighted the alarming reality of potential data breaches on a massive scale. Subsequent revelations shed light on the deficiencies that allowed Storm-0558 to penetrate Microsoft’s defenses with relative ease, exposing sensitive information and compromising the integrity of the company’s digital ecosystem.
